Japan Ocular Tonometry Market By Type Segment Analysis

The Japan ocular tonometry market is primarily segmented based on the technology employed, notably Goldmann applanation tonometry, non-contact (air-puff) tonometry, rebound tonometry, and portable handheld devices. Goldmann applanation remains the gold standard, favored for its high accuracy and clinical reliability, especially in specialized ophthalmology settings. Non-contact tonometry offers a non-invasive, quick screening tool, making it popular in primary care and mass screening initiatives. Rebound tonometry, characterized by its ease of use and minimal patient discomfort, is gaining traction in both clinical and community settings, driven by technological advancements. Portable handheld devices, leveraging miniaturization and wireless connectivity, are increasingly adopted for point-of-care assessments, especially in remote or resource-limited environments.

Market size estimates suggest that Goldmann applanation tonometry accounts for approximately 45-50% of the total market, reflecting its entrenched position in clinical diagnostics. Non-contact tonometry holds around 30-35%, benefiting from its rapid deployment and patient-friendly profile. Rebound tonometry, though currently representing about 10-15%, is the fastest-growing segment, projected to expand at a CAGR of approximately 8-10% over the next five years. The growth of portable devices is also notable, with an estimated CAGR of 7-9%, driven by technological innovations such as wireless connectivity and enhanced portability. Japan Ocular Tonometry Market By Application Segment Analysis

The application landscape of the Japan ocular tonometry market is primarily segmented into glaucoma screening and diagnosis, intraocular pressure monitoring, pre- and post-operative assessment, and general ocular health screening. Glaucoma remains the leading application, accounting for an estimated 60-65% of total tonometry procedures, owing to its status as a major cause of irreversible blindness and the critical need for early detection. Intraocular pressure monitoring is increasingly performed in both clinical and community settings, especially for patients with diagnosed glaucoma or ocular hypertension, contributing approximately 20-25% to the market. Pre- and post-operative assessments, though smaller in volume, are vital for surgical success and are expected to grow with advancements in minimally invasive procedures. General ocular health screening, including routine eye exams, constitutes around 10-15%, supported by rising awareness and preventive healthcare initiatives.
